Summary Information. In the event that the Company provides Employee (or anyone acting on behalf of Employee) with summary or other information concerning, including or otherwise relating to Employee’s rights or benefits under this Agreement (including without limitation the Option, and any vesting thereof), such summary or other information shall in all cases be qualified in its entirety by this Agreement and the Plan, and, unless it explicitly states otherwise and is signed by an officer of the Company, shall not constitute an amendment or other modification hereto.
